September 4, 1990. Matson Street Historic District is a national historic district located at Kershaw, Lancaster County, South Carolina. It encompasses 26 contributing buildings in a residential section of Kershaw. The majority of the buildings date from about 1890 to 1940, a particularly significant period of development in Kershaw.
82003872 [1] Added to NRHP. June 28, 1982. Dr. William Columbus Cauthen House, also known as Oak View Farm, is a historic home located near Kershaw, Lancaster County, South Carolina. It was built about 1848, and is a two-story, frame, weatherboarded, central-hall farmhouse, or I-house. Also on the property are a log barn and a frame barn and shed.
Website. www.kershaw.sc.gov. Kershaw County is a county located in the U.S. state of South Carolina. As of the 2020 census, its population was 65,403. [ 1 ] The county seat and largest community is Camden. [ 2 ] The county was created in 1791 from parts of Claremont, Lancaster, Fairfield, and Richland counties. [ 3 ]
July 16, 1970. The Adamson Mounds Site ( 38KE11) is an archaeological site located near Camden, Kershaw County, South Carolina. It is a prehistoric Native American village site containing one large platform mound, a smaller mound, possibly a third still smaller mound, and a burial area. It served as a regional ceremonial center.
Old Quaker Cemetery. Old Quaker Cemetery, founded in 1759, is a cemetery located in Camden, South Carolina, in Kershaw County. [1] It dates back to the earliest days of Camden, which was first settled in 1730, and is the oldest inland city in South Carolina.
